What Are Textured Curtains and Why Are They Popular?

Many textured curtains are designed to filter light effectively, providing privacy while allowing soft, diffused light to enter. This feature is especially beneficial in spaces where natural light is desired without the harsh glare, such as living rooms and bedrooms.

The thicker fabric of textured curtains can help absorb sound, making them ideal for creating a quieter environment in busy homes or offices. This sound dampening quality can be particularly advantageous in urban settings where external noise is a concern.

These curtains come in a range of styles and colors, making them suitable for various interior themes, from modern to traditional. Their versatility means they can blend seamlessly with existing decor or stand out as a statement piece, catering to individual tastes and preferences.

What Materials Are Commonly Used in the Best Textured Curtains?

The best textured curtains are typically made from a variety of materials that enhance their aesthetic appeal and functionality.

  • Polyester: This synthetic fabric is popular for its durability and ease of care, making it ideal for textured curtains. It can mimic the look of natural fibers while being resistant to wrinkling and fading.
  • Velvet: Known for its luxurious feel and rich texture, velvet adds depth and sophistication to curtains. It effectively blocks light and provides insulation, making it a favorite for creating an elegant atmosphere.
  • Linen: This natural fiber is celebrated for its breathable quality and organic texture. Linen curtains have a relaxed aesthetic and soft drape, adding a casual elegance to any space.
  • Silk: Silk curtains are often associated with luxury due to their shiny finish and soft texture. They offer a beautiful drape and are great for formal settings, although they require careful maintenance to preserve their quality.
  • Woven Fabrics: These fabrics, which often combine different fibers, create unique textures and patterns. They add visual interest and can range from heavy to lightweight, catering to various styles and needs.
  • Cotton: This versatile and natural material is favored for its softness and ease of maintenance. Textured cotton curtains can add warmth to a room while being available in a wide array of colors and patterns.

What Styles of Textured Curtains Are Available?

The best textured curtains come in a variety of styles that can enhance any room’s decor.

  • Jacquard Curtains: These curtains feature intricate woven patterns that add depth and elegance to any space. The textured design can range from subtle to bold, making them versatile for both classic and modern interiors.
  • Velvet Curtains: Known for their luxurious feel and rich appearance, velvet curtains create a sense of warmth and sophistication. The fabric’s natural texture helps to diffuse light and can also provide excellent insulation against temperature changes.
  • Linen Curtains: Offering a more casual and breezy look, linen curtains have a natural texture that adds a laid-back, organic feel to any room. They are lightweight and allow for soft light filtration while still providing some privacy.
  • Textured Sheer Curtains: Combining transparency with texture, these curtains allow natural light to filter through while providing a bit of visual interest. The delicate weave can soften harsh sunlight and add a layer of dimension to your window treatments.
  • Embroidered Curtains: These curtains incorporate decorative stitching or patterns, adding a unique artistic touch to your decor. The embroidered textures can range from simple motifs to intricate designs, making them a focal point in any room.
  • Panel Curtains: Typically made from heavier fabrics, panel curtains can feature various textures, including pleats or ruffles. They offer a dramatic look and can be customized to fit large windows, providing both style and functionality.

How Do I Choose the Right Textured Curtain for My Space?

Choosing the right textured curtain involves considering fabric, color, pattern, and style to ensure they complement your space.

  • Fabric Type: The fabric of the curtain significantly affects its texture and overall appearance. Common fabrics include linen, velvet, and cotton, each offering unique qualities; for instance, linen is lightweight and breathable, while velvet adds richness and warmth to a room.
  • Color Scheme: The color of your curtains should harmonize with your existing decor. Neutral tones can provide a subtle backdrop, while bold colors can serve as a statement piece, enhancing the room’s vibrancy and character.
  • Pattern and Design: Textured curtains come in various patterns, from subtle weaves to bold prints. Choosing the right pattern can add visual interest; for example, geometric designs can modernize a space, while floral patterns can evoke a more traditional or romantic ambiance.
  • Length and Width: The dimensions of your curtains are crucial for achieving the desired look and functionality. Floor-length curtains can create an illusion of height, while shorter curtains might be more practical for spaces with furniture underneath the windows.
  • Style of the Room: The overall style of your room should guide your curtain choice. For example, modern spaces may benefit from sleek, minimalistic curtain designs, while traditional settings might call for more ornate textures and fabrics.
